The TBK 958M is a compact machine that is operated using an external computer. Please follow these steps for the initial setup.
Connect the DC adapter to the machine and a power source.
Connect the laser machine to your computer using the provided USB-A cable.
Download: Open a web browser on your computer and go to http://www.tbklaser.com/
to download the software package.
Unzip: The software will be downloaded in a Zip format. Unzip the package to access the installer.
Install: Run the setup application. Choose your preferred language and follow the on-screen prompts (Next -> Install -> Agree -> Finish) to complete the installation.
Before you begin, ensure your computer is connected to the internet.
In the software, click "Update" to load the latest list of drawings from the server, then click "Download" to save them to your computer.
To ensure accuracy, you can also update the machine's calibration by clicking "Help" in the top menu and selecting "Download default param".
Place the mobile phone securely on the machine's working platform.
Press the physical "Focus" button on the machine. The laser head will automatically adjust to the correct height.
In the software, use the "Brand" and "Model" dropdown menus to find the specific phone you are working on.
Click the "Load" button to open the corresponding drawing.
Click the "Red light F1" button in the software to activate the red light preview. Check that the red light path perfectly aligns with the edges of the phone's back cover.
Once you have confirmed the focus and alignment are correct, press the physical "Start" button on the machine to begin the laser process.

Q1: Does the TBK 958M have a built-in computer? A: No, the TBK 958M is designed to be connected to and controlled by your own external computer via a USB cable. You must install the operating software on your PC.
Q2: Where can I download the software for the 958M? A: You can download the latest version of the software directly from the official website: http://www.tbklaser.com/.
Q3: How do I get drawings for new phone models that are released? A: With your computer connected to the internet, you can use the "Update" and "Download" buttons within the software to get the latest drawings as they become available.
Q4: What should I do if the laser alignment or calibration seems incorrect? A: You can refresh the machine's calibration settings by navigating to the "Help" menu in the software and selecting the "Download default param" option.
